Selkirk ready for cross borders battle

The 12th annual Borders Entertainment Contest has attracted a record entry of 22 bands from across land and sea.

The 12th annual Borders Entertainment Contest will make its third visit to Selkirk on Saturday 3rd November, when a record 22 competitors will battle it out for the Scottish Borders Trophy.

Exciting event

The Scottish Borders Brass Band Association (SBBBA) is organising the exciting event, which will be held in the town’s Victoria Hall, with the first band taking to the stage at 9.15am and with the final performance around 6.50pm.

Local Borders bands such as Hawick, Jedforest, Langholm, Peebles, Selkirk and St. Ronan’s will battle against rivals from both sides of Hadrian’s Wall, and from across the short stretch of Irish Sea, with each competitor giving a 15 minute concert programme to try and tickle the fancy of judges, Paul Drury and Gordon Evans.

Delighted

Association Chairman Alan Fernie told 4BR: "We are delighted with the fantastic entry of 22 bands from all over Scotland, the North East of England and even the Isle of Man. The contest promises to be a great day's entertainment in a first class hall and will bring many visitors to the region."

The contest is confined to Second, Third and Fourth Section bands with a host of ensemble and individual prizes up for grabs.
